Você está na página 1de 2

Courier Services

INSTALAÇÕES IMPORTANTES:

apache-maven-3.8.6

Tomcat 8.5

JDK 17  configurar as variáveis de ambiente

PONTOS IMPORTANTES...

 O packaging do projeto tinha que ser do tipo “WAR”, pra isso foi usado o
<packaging>war</packaging> no pom.xml do projeto... fora isso foi inserido
também na classe main esse método:

@Override
protected SpringApplicationBuilder configure(SpringApplicationBuilder
application) {
return application.sources(CourierservicesApplication.class);
}

Onde o CourierservicesApplication é o nome da classe MAIN.

E foi adicionado também no pom.xml essa dependência abaixo:

<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-tomcat</artifactId>
<scope>provided</scope>
</dependency>

Que faz com que eu consiga comunicar o projeto com outro servidor...
Importante colocar o <scope>provided</scope>...
 Depois do projeto finalizado, vai no diretório do projeto e entra no cmd... depois
disso digita “mvn clean package” e vai na pasta target do projeto vai gerar um
arquivo .WAR ... renomeia o arquivo e vai para o ponto abaixo

 No servidor TomCat baixado, vai na pasta webapps, cola o arquivo .WAR la dentro
da pasta... depois disso vai na pasta bin e abre o cmd... quando abrir so digitar
startup.bat e o projeto vai ser inicializado

Você também pode gostar